摘要
目的探讨汉族人群N-乙酰基转移酶2(NAT2)基因多态性与抗结核药物性肝损害(ATDLI)易感性的关系。方法回顾性分析抗结核治疗后发生肝损害的结核病患者228例(肝损害组),未发生肝损害的结核病患者260例(无肝损害组),应用时间飞行质谱技术(MassARRAY)检测NAT2基因多态性。结果在筛选出的10个标签单核苷酸多态性(tagSNP)位点中,NAT2启动子区域rs4646243的T等位基因和rs4646246的A等位基因构成的突变纯合及杂合基因型均与抗结核药物性肝损害保护性有关联,rs1115784、rs1041983和rs1799930的纯合突变基因型与抗结核药物性肝损害风险相关联,其中rs1041983和rs1799930的突变纯合基因型与抗结核药物性肝损害高度关联。在10个标签SNP位点中发现2个单体域,位于单体域1的单体型‘TGAA’和位于单体域2的单体型‘TAG’与抗结核药物性肝损害相关联。在NAT2基因上还发现2个抗结核药物性肝损害保护性的单体型:位于单体域1的单体型‘CGGG’及位于单体域2的‘CGG’。结论汉族人群NAT2基因多态性与抗结核药物性肝损害的发生密切相关,通过检测NAT2基因及单体型,可以在抗结核治疗前筛选出肝损害发生风险较高的患者。
